2025 Fantasy Outlook
Although Candace Parker announced her retirement just before the 2024 campaign, Clark had to split time in the starting lineup with Kiah Stokes. Clark's production remained stagnant, as she averaged 6.0 points, 3.6 rebounds and 1.8 assists in 24.3 minutes per game. After a two-year stint in Las Vegas, Clark signed a contract with Seattle during the offseason and will return to the place where she spent the first nine years of her career. However, the Storm retained most of their frontcourt contributors, so the 37-year-old will likely have to settle for a bench role behind Ezi Magbegor, Gabby Williams and Nneka Ogwumike. Clark could be worth a late-round flier in fantasy drafts this year, but she'll likely profile more as a streaming option as the season progresses. Read Past Outlooks

Shines defensively
Clark ended Sunday's 79-70 win over the Liberty with five points (2-5 FG, 1-1 3Pt), five rebounds, one block and two steals in 17 minutes.
ANALYSIS
Clark matched her season-high mark of two steals in the win. Her fantasy appeal hasn't been too high this season, as she's been a low-usage role player. Through 18 games, she's averaging 4.6 points, 2.4 rebounds and 0.9 assists in 20.6 minutes per contest.

Clark served mainly as a starter for the Storm and Mystics in the years leading up to the 2023 campaign, but she joined the Aces last season and came off the bench in 38 of her 39 appearances as part of the championship-winning superteam. Despite her reserve role, she remained relevant in fantasy while averaging 6.7 points and 3.4 rebounds in 22.5 minutes per game, all of which were her lowest marks since the 2014 campaign. Even if Clark continues to come off the bench in 2024, she has the potential to maintain a fantasy-relevant role following Candace Parker's retirement during the offseason. Kiah Stokes mainly operated as a starter in Parker's absence last year, but Clark was the more reliable contributor.
